One-liner
A guided, beginner-friendly yoga and Pilates app with structured daily routines and video instruction for users new to movement practices.
Strengths
- Clear, step-by-step video tutorials tailored specifically for absolute beginners (review: 'Perfect for someone who’s never done yoga before')
- Well-organized progression system that builds skills over time (review: 'I felt confident after just a week of doing the daily sessions')
- High-quality audio guidance and calming music enhance focus and relaxation (review: 'The voice is soothing and helps me stay present')
- Consistent daily routines promote habit formation (review: 'I do it every morning without fail')
- Strong keyword ranking for 'débutants' and 'beginners' indicates high discoverability in target search terms
Weaknesses
- Limited customization—users can’t skip or reorder workouts (review: 'I wish I could pick which days to do')
- No offline mode for videos (review: 'Can’t use it on my train ride without Wi-Fi')
- Some users report laggy playback on older devices (review: 'Video stutters on my iPhone 8')
- No progress tracking beyond completion badges (review: 'Would love to see how far I’ve come physically')
- App feels locked into a rigid schedule; no option for flexible or self-paced learning
Opportunities
- Build a lightweight, offline-first version with minimal UI friction for users who want flexibility
- Add customizable workout plans (e.g., ‘3-day week,’ ‘focus on back pain’) to replace rigid scheduling
- Introduce simple progress metrics like stretch improvement or session consistency streaks
- Target non-native English speakers by adding subtitles or multilingual voiceovers
- Create a companion micro-app focused only on 5-minute daily mobility drills for busy beginners
